The Introducing Duty of Mohs Surgical Procedure in Dealing With Skin Cancer
In spite of the myriad of skin cancer cells therapies available today, Mohs surgical procedure holds a distinctive pioneering role. Established by Dr. Frederic Mohs in the 1930s, this procedure has changed the field of dermatology by offering the highest cure rate for skin cancer patients. Its accuracy and performance in removing malignant cells while maintaining healthy tissue is unrivaled. Mohs surgery is especially efficient in treating aggressive and persisting cancers cells, making it a favored option for skin cancers situated in cosmetically delicate or functionally vital areas. The Procedure: A Step-by-Step Break Down of Mohs Surgical Treatment
Going through Mohs surgery involves a meticulous, detailed procedure created to eliminate skin cancer while preserving healthy and balanced cells. The noticeable lump is eliminated, followed by thin layers of skin bordering the area. Each layer is meticulously examined under a microscopic lense to look for cancer cells. If any type of are found, one more layer is eliminated from the precise location where the cancer was detected. This procedure continues till no cancer cells exist in the skin sample. Unlike typical techniques, Mohs surgery permits the cosmetic surgeon to accurately establish when the cancer cells has been totally eliminated, decreasing the need for added treatment. The injury is after that fixed, often on the exact same day, depending upon the dimension and place of the eliminated cells.

Understanding Standard Therapies
People battling skin cancer cells frequently confront an overwelming selection of treatment options. Conventional treatments primarily entail medical excision, cryotherapy, radiation, and topical radiation treatment. In medical excision, the cancerous tissue is removed together with some surrounding healthy skin. Cryotherapy utilizes severe chilly to eliminate cancer cells, while radiation therapy employs high-energy rays to ruin them (mohs surgery). Our site Topical radiation treatment includes applying a cream or gel directly onto the skin cancer cells. While these therapies can be efficient, they may also bring about scarring, pain, and sometimes, reappearance of the cancer cells. Efficacy Contrast: Mohs vs. Standard
While both Mohs surgical treatment and conventional skin cancer therapies have their qualities, a comparative analysis exposes distinct distinctions in effectiveness. The Mohs technique, involving the elimination of one skin layer each time, has actually shown greater remedy rates for both key and recurring skin cancers cells. Standard methods like excision, cryotherapy, or radiation therapy, although reliable, might not always guarantee full elimination of cancer cells. A research study by the American College of Mohs Surgical treatment discovered that Mohs surgery had a 99% success rate for treating basal cell cancer, contrasted to an 89% rate for traditional methods. Patient viability, cancer type, and place significantly influence treatment results. Therefore, while Mohs shows remarkable efficiency, it's not universally appropriate.
